Event Planner resume bullet point examples
- Planned and executed X+ events per year for X+ to X+ attendees, including conferences, galas, and corporate retreats.
- Managed event budgets up to $X, consistently delivering within X% of budget.
- Negotiated contracts with X+ vendors per event, reducing costs by X% through volume commitments.
- Achieved X% client satisfaction rating across all events, generating X% repeat business.
- Coordinated logistics including venue selection, catering, A/V, transportation, and on-site staffing.
- Developed post-event reports analyzing attendance, feedback, and ROI for stakeholder review.

Frequently asked questions
How do I quantify event planning experience?
Use event count, attendee numbers, budget size, vendor count, satisfaction ratings, and cost savings. Scale matters in this field.
Should I list specific event types?
Yes. Specify: corporate conferences, trade shows, weddings, fundraisers, product launches. Tailor to the types the employer runs.
What tools should I mention?
Cvent, Eventbrite, Social Tables, Salesforce, and any project management tools (Asana, Monday.com) you use for event coordination.
